Electronic Arts' European boss has said he is confident that FIFA 11 will maintain an edge over its main rival.
Speaking to trade paper MCV at Gamescom, Jens Uwe Intat said he believes his game will beat Pro Evolution Soccer due to his firm’s focus on key titles.
“FIFA has been over the last couple of years on an excellent path and we continue to grow market share against Konami," he said.
"That's a result of EA choosing to work on fewer, bigger titles. Our games just get better and better - we have a clearly superior product to Konami, which I think wasn't the case in the previous generation.
"Consumers - and even journalists - have come to understand this and the improvements we make; that all adds up to building market share there."
